I was wondering, is there any way to make an effective blaster warlock that isn't a glaive/claw-lock? I was thinking something along the lines of Roy Mustang (http://fma.wikia.com/wiki/Roy_Mustang) from Full Metal Alchemist, including specializing in fire, if possible. Race will probably be human. This is mostly just for fun, so don't worry if it isn't very effective. :smallsmile:
For the invocations, I was thinking something along the lines of:
Least:
Baleful Utterance: Shatter is nice
Eldritch Spear: sniping with no penalty from up to 250 ft is nice
Sickening Blast: the smell of charred bodies must be pretty bad
Lesser:
Brimstone Blast: kill it with fire! :smallfurious:
Beshadowed Blast: boiling the water in someone's eyes. :smalleek:
Eldritch Chain: not very good, but could come in handy
Greater: I have an extra one, I'll probably get rid of Eldritch Cone.
Eldritch Cone: I guess it's good for an AoE blast, but reflexes tend to be a bad save to target.
Noxious Blast: forcing the target to take only a move action sound good to me
Repelling Blast: a bit of battlefield control. Too bad it's limited to medium creatures.
Wall of Perilous Flame: half the damage is infernal (or something) so it can't be resisted. Could also work as a Destruction if the target is killed by the fire.
Dark: not many great things here for a blaster
Eldritch Doom: because sometimes you are surrounded and can't get away.
For feats, I was thinking Ability Focus (Eldritch Blast), Quicken SLA, and (Greater) Spell Penetration. Does Mobile Spellcaster apply to invocations? Invocations seem similar enough to spells to work.
For items, I think Warlock's Scepter (+1 to ranged touch attacks plus bonus damage), Greater Chasuble of Fell Power (a free +2d6 to EB), and some Gloves of Eldritch Admixture (bonus damage). These items would add up to 6d6 damage (sadly, the Scepter and the Gloves both need a swift action, so you can't use them in a single round to get +10d6).
Assuming you can't bind Naberious or use other tricks, how worth it is Hellfire Warlock?
